Hope, Patience and Prayer
Romans 12:12. (ESV) Rejoice in hope, be patient in tribulation, be constant in prayer. —To Hope means, “To trust in, wait for, look for, or desire something or someone; or to expect something beneficial in the future.” — We are to Rejoice in this Hope! Seriously, as Christians we have so much to be joyful about! —Be Patient meaning, “the capacity to accept or tolerate delay, trouble, or suffering without getting angry or upset.” — We are to Be Patient in tribulation! This is a hard one, but if we as Christians know our future, we can rejoice & if we are constantly praying, we should easily find patience in tribulation! Remember His peace is always available for us! — Be Constant meaning, “a firm steadfast resolution or faithfulness: exhibiting constancy of mind or attachment.” — We are to Be Constant in prayer! During our tribulation we will no doubt be in prayer, so it is best just to stay there for it is here we find our Hope! Love Mel
